2024-04-20 08:02 CEST

View Issue Details Jump to Notes ]
IDProjectCategoryView StatusLast Update
0003110Alcatraz[All Projects] Generalpublic2018-10-12 12:47
ReporterJoao azevedo 
Assigned ToStingRayProject InfoAlcatraz (Infogrames)
http://www.whdload.de/games/Alcatraz.html
 
PrioritynormalSeverityminorReproducibilityalways
StatusclosedResolutionfixed 
Summary0003110: Hi, When you enter values on the screen "Authorization check" the game goes to
DescriptionGameVersion: english,pal,2 disks
SlaveVersion: 1.0 from 04.10.2000

Hi,
When you enter values on the screen "Authorization check" the game goes to the Workbench with a dialog box saying:
     WHDLoad 17.2 @1994-2013 Wepl
     Exception "Address Error" ($F00C)
     PC = $62BBFA (Slave $12A)
     Read from $2001
I tried in WinUAE Configured for A600 and the game also crashes.
I think this must be due to the 68000 CPU because the game runs fine if we
change to 68020 CPU.
Thanks.
TagsNo tags attached.
MachineA600
CPU68000
CPUSpeed7
ChipSetECS
GFXCardNone
ChipMem2 MB
FastMem2 MB
WorkbenchOS 2.1
KickROM37 - Kick 2.0
KickSoftNone
WHDLoad17.2
importedyes
Attached Files
  • ? file icon .whdl_register (3,389 bytes) 2014-11-23 01:14 -
    ************************* 09-Jan-92 21:03:12 ************************17.2.5386***
    Slave='Alcatraz.slave' (816 bytes)
    ShadowMem   67B050 -   695050 ( 106496) AbsolutMem    1A000 -    80000 ( 417792)
    Resload     64F770 -   655B84 (  25620) at 64F770  GL=$647860
    Slave       62BAD0 -   62BDDC (    780) at 62BAD0  BaseMemSize=$80000
    attn=0(00) fc=-1 kn=23525 cs=2AA2 rw=0 zpt=-1 ep=0 ei=0
    setcpu=33D(DC,IC,SCB,ECB,BNC)
    
    Exception "Address Error" ($F00C) PC = $62BBFA (Slave $12A) Read from $2001
    
    $0062bbb6 move.w       #$4ef9,($187a0)
    $0062bbbe pea          ($62bd14,pc)
    $0062bbc2 move.l       (a7)+,($187a2)                 ;$0006ce2c
    $0062bbc8 move.w       #$4ef9,($18862)
    $0062bbd0 pea          ($62bcae,pc)
    $0062bbd4 move.l       (a7)+,($18864)                 ;$0006ce2c
    $0062bbda jmp          ($16000)
    $0062bbe0 movem.l      d0-d7/a0-a6,-(a7)              ;$0006ce2c
    $0062bbe4 lea          ($2000).w,a0
    $0062bbe8 lea          ($30000),a1
    $0062bbee move.l       #$48e77ffc,d0
    $0062bbf4 cmpa.l       a0,a1
    $0062bbf6 beq.b        $62bc0e
    $0062bbf8 cmp.l        (a0),d0                        ;$00002001
    ›1m$0062bbfa beq.b        $62bc00
    ›22m$0062bbfc addq.l       #1,a0
    $0062bbfe bra.b        $62bbf4
    $0062bc00 move.w       #$4ef9,(a0)                    ;$00002001
    $0062bc04 pea          ($62bcae,pc)
    $0062bc08 move.l       (a7)+,(2,a0)                   ;$0006ce2c $00002003
    $0062bc0c bra.b        $62bbf4
    $0062bc0e lea          ($2000).w,a0
    $0062bc12 move.w       #$b090,d0
    $0062bc16 cmpa.l       a0,a1
    $0062bc18 beq.b        $62bc42
    $0062bc1a cmp.w        (a0),d0                        ;$00002001
    $0062bc1c beq.b        $62bc22
    $0062bc1e addq.l       #1,a0
    $0062bc20 bra.b        $62bc16
    
    exception stackframe:
    $0006CE2C B0950000 2001B090 27100062 BBFA
    regular stack:
    $0006CE3A 00000001 0000FFFF 0027FC46 0000FFFF 00000000 00000000 0000FFFF 0000FFFF
    $0006CE5A 00001504 00002000 00002000 000714E2 0005BDC2 0005B1BC 00DFF000 00000000
    $0006CE7A 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000
    $0006CE9A 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000
    $0006CEBA 00000000 00000000 00000000 00000000 00000000 00000000 00000000 00000000
    
      ----0---- ----1---- ----2---- ----3---- ----4---- ----5---- ----6---- ----7----
    Dx 48E77FFC      FFFF    27FC46      FFFF         0         0      FFFF      FFFF
    Ax     2001     30000      2000     714E2     5BDC2     5B1BC    DFF000
    
                     TTSM III   XNZVC
    PC=  62BBFA›22m  SR %0010011100010000  USP=7FC00  ›1mSSP=6CE2C
    
             MEDRAAAABVCPSDT          YZ  PMRCBSDAAAA
    intena=%0100000000110000›22m dmacon=%›1m0000001011000000 adkcon=$1100
    intreq=%0000011110100000
    vposr....A000  vhposr...04C9  joy0dat..FC0B  joy1dat..0000  clxdat...8001  
    pot0dat..FBFC  pot1dat..6868  potinp...5500  serdatr..3800  dskbytr..8000  
    deniseid.FFFC  hhposr...FF2D  
       ciaa:     PI ROPS		   ciab:     PI ROPS
    	cra=00001000›22m  ta= 100< 100	   cra=›1m00000000  ta=FFFF<FFFF
    	    AII ROPS			    AII ROPS
    	crb=00000000›22m  tb=21FF<21FF	   crb=›1m00000000  tb=FFFF<FFFF
    	    10RTWCLO	  parallel	    DRCCDSOY      M3210HDS
    	pra=11111100›22m  prb=›1m11111111›22m      pra=›1m11111111›22m  prb=›1m11111111
           ddra=00000011›22m ddrb=›1m00000000›22m     ddra=›1m11000000›22m ddrb=›1m11111111
           event=000D8A  icr=00  sdr=7E    event=108DBA  icr=00  sdr=00
    
    ? file icon .whdl_register (3,389 bytes) 2014-11-23 01:14 +

-Relationships
+Relationships

-Notes

note ~0005155

StingRay (developer)

Patch updated and made 68000 compatible.
+Notes

-Issue History
Date Modified Username Field Change
2014-11-22 14:33 administrator New Issue
2014-11-23 01:14 Joao azevedo File Added: .whdl_register
2014-12-05 22:59 Wepl Assigned To => Wepl
2014-12-05 22:59 Wepl Status new => assigned
2016-08-05 17:43 StingRay Note Added: 0005155
2016-08-05 17:44 StingRay Status assigned => resolved
2016-08-05 17:44 StingRay Resolution open => fixed
2016-08-05 17:44 StingRay Assigned To Wepl => StingRay
2018-10-12 12:47 StingRay Status resolved => closed
+Issue History